Chromalloy is a global engineering & solutions company. We are a leadings provider of aftermarket parts, repairs, and solutions that safely & reliably extend the life of aircraft engines and gas turbines. We develop, manufacture and repair critical turbine components for a range of engine platforms. Our solutions support the engines running the aerospace, energy and defense industries around the world.

ESSENTIAL DUTIES/TASKS:




  • Set up, calibrate, and maintain all equipment related to area of specialty (Metallurgy Lab, Welding, Thermal spray, Air Flow for example).
  • Create, follow instructions and checklists to operate equipment and related materials for use in tests and/or production.
  • Prepare test specimens for evaluation or analysis.
  • Take measurements and perform analytical process, product and test sample evaluations according to standard and non-standard methods.
  • Ensure all testing is accomplished according to all customer and regulatory requirements, where applicable.
  • Record and report test results after performing calculations, analyzing data, and making graphical representations as appropriate.
  • Approve processes, equipment and material within established criteria and specifications.



QUALIFICATIONS:



  • Technical Associates Degree or High school diploma/GED and equivalent work experience.
  • 2 to 4 years' experience in Aerospace or Industrial gas turbine engine engineering (laboratory, manufacture, or repair)
  • Experience with polishing, etching and evaluating Ni, Co and steel microstructures.
  • Previous experience with Cutting, Mounting, Polishing and Etching superalloys.
  • Familiar with Struers lab equipment cutting/mounting/vacuum impregnation/polishing/Hardness. (Secotom/Discotom/Exotom/Citopress/CitoVac/Tegramin/DuraScan/DuraJet)
  • Experience SEM microscopy (Tescan Mira and Vega).
  • Familiar with Ziess or Nikon Optical Microscopes (or any other type of light microscopy)
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office software including Word, Excel, and PowerPoint.
